Which of the following led to the most sectional strife over slavery in the first half of the 19th century? A.the election of An

drew Jackson
B.the Missouri Compromise
C.the raid on Harper’s Ferry
D.westward expansion
E.the Dred Scott case

The correct answer should be D.westward expansion

With each new state, there would have to be choices made regarding whether the state would be a slave or a non-slave state, which only increased strife.
